Cisco Completes Acquisition of Meraki
By: Cisco via Marketwired News Releases
Posted on December 20, 2012 at 16:05 PM EST

SAN JOSE, CA -- (Marketwire) -- 12/20/12 -- Cisco (NASDAQ: CSCO) today announced it has completed the acquisition of Meraki, Inc., a leader in cloud networking. Meraki offers midmarket customers easy-to-deploy on-premise networking solutions that can be centrally managed from the cloud.

The acquisition of Meraki complements and expands Cisco's strategy to offer more software-centric solutions to simplify network management, help customers empower mobile workforces, and generate new revenue opportunities for partners.

Meraki's cloud networking solutions will expand Cisco's network offerings by providing scalable solutions for midmarket businesses. The Meraki acquisition will also strengthen Cisco's Unified Access platform, which makes IT more responsive to business innovation by simplifying IT operations and unifying wired and wireless networks, policy and management into one integrated network infrastructure, unlike other competitive offerings.

The Meraki team will become Cisco's Cloud Networking Group. Under the terms of the agreement, Cisco paid approximately $1.2 billion in cash to acquire the entire business and operations of Meraki.
